Preparing Your Driveway Site for Asphalt Installation

Preparing your driveway site for asphalt installation is a crucial step that often determines the long-term performance and integrity of your new pavement. Before the first layer of asphalt is laid down, it’s essential to clear the area thoroughly, addressing any existing structures, debris, or vegetation. This process involves removing old materials like concrete, brick, or gravel, as well as trimming back trees and shrubs that might interfere with the installation. A level, compacted base is critical; ensuring the soil beneath meets industry standards for stability and drainage prevents future problems like sinking or cracking.
Obtaining the necessary permits for asphalt paving before starting any project is non-negotiable. The specific requirements vary by location, but most municipalities have clear guidelines regarding road construction and resurfacing, including driveway installations. Laying Out and Building the Subbase Properly

A well-laid subbase is the cornerstone of successful asphalt installation, ensuring long-term durability and performance. The process begins with meticulous planning and preparation of the underlying surface. For aspiring asphalt installers or paving experts, understanding the intricacies of subbase construction is paramount. A solid subbase not only provides a stable foundation but also allows for proper drainage, crucial for preventing damage from water saturation.
The first step involves clearing the site thoroughly, removing any grass, weeds, or debris to ensure a clean canvas. Gradation and compaction are key; aggregate materials should be properly sized and compacted to create a sturdy base. Typically, a mix of larger aggregates like gravel and smaller stones is used to achieve the right balance of strength and stability. This layer serves as the backbone upon which the asphalt will be laid, distributing weight evenly and facilitating water flow.
Consideration of local climates and temperatures is especially vital for optimal asphalt performance. In regions with low winter temperatures, a well-designed subbase can enhance asphalt resistance to cold weather cracking. Mastering the Asphalting Process: Step-by-Step Guide

Asphalt installation is an intricate process that requires precision and skill to ensure a durable and aesthetically pleasing driveway. Mastering this process involves several critical steps that when executed properly, can extend the lifespan of your asphalt driveway while enhancing its curb appeal. Here’s a detailed guide for new asphalt driveway installation, focusing on each stage to achieve exceptional results.
Commence by preparing the subbase, ensuring it is even and compacted. This step forms the foundation for your asphalt, significantly influencing its long-term performance. Next, lay down a layer of base material, typically aggregate, to provide drainage and support. Certified paving professionals understand the art of balancing compaction and stability, utilizing specialized equipment to create a robust base for the upcoming asphalt installation.
Asphalt installation itself involves careful temperature control and application. Hot mix asphalt is delivered at precisely controlled temperatures, ensuring it binds effectively with the subbase. This process requires skill and knowledge of the latest asphalt installation techniques to achieve even distribution and optimal performance. For example, using a paver with advanced controls allows for precise temperature management and consistent thickness, resulting in a high-quality finish.
Upon completion of the initial laydown, reseal the asphalt to secure its integrity. Regular sealing every 1-3 years, depending on traffic volume and environmental factors, is crucial for protecting against water damage and prolonging the driveway’s life. Maintaining Your New Asphalt Driveway for Longevity

Maintaining your new asphalt driveway is paramount to ensuring its longevity and preserving your investment. A well-cared-for asphalt driveway can last 25–30 years or more with proper upkeep. This involves regular cleaning, sealing, and repairs, especially when addressing cracks and potholes promptly. One effective strategy for maintaining asphalt driveways is asphalt recycling, which not only extends the life of the material but also offers environmental benefits by reducing landfill waste.
Driveway contractors near you can provide expert advice on the best maintenance practices tailored to your region’s climate and traffic patterns. For instance, in colder climates, an additional coat of sealer every two years can protect against ice and snow damage. Regular cleaning with a pressure washer removes oil stains and grime, preventing surface damage. Homeowners should also be vigilant about fixing cracked asphalt pavement as soon as they notice them; small cracks can quickly grow larger, leading to more extensive repairs or even replacement if left unattended.
